Renaissance Technologies LLC Boosts Holdings in Kaiser Aluminum Corporation $KALU

Renaissance Technologies LLC grew its stake in shares of Kaiser Aluminum Corporation (NASDAQ:KALUFree Report) by 363.2% in the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 33,814 shares of the industrial products company’s stock after acquiring an additional 26,514 shares during the quarter. Renaissance Technologies LLC owned about 0.21% of Kaiser Aluminum worth $4,075,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Kaiser Aluminum Stock Performance

Kaiser Aluminum stock opened at $184.75 on Friday. The stock’s 50 day moving average price is $174.25 and its 200 day moving average price is $153.72. The firm has a market capitalization of $3.02 billion, a PE ratio of 13.70 and a beta of 1.61.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.10, a quick ratio of 1.17 and a current ratio of 2.50. Kaiser Aluminum Corporation has a one year low of $71.44 and a one year high of $195.96.

Kaiser Aluminum (NASDAQ:KALUG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, July 22nd. The industrial products company reported $5.53 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$2.66 by $2.87. The company had revenue of $1.26 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$1.12 billion. Kaiser Aluminum had a net margin of 5.49% and a return on equity of 24.71%. Kaiser Aluminum’s revenue for the quarter was up 52.7%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the company earned $1.21 earnings per share. As a group, sell-side analysts expect that Kaiser Aluminum Corporation will post 10.63 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Kaiser Aluminum Dividend Announcement

The company also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, August 14th. Investors of record on Friday, July 24th will be issued a dividend of $0.77 per share. This represents a $3.08 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 1.7%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Friday, July 24th. Kaiser Aluminum’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ently 22.83%.

Kaiser Aluminum Profile

(Free Report)

Kaiser Aluminum Corporation is a U.S.-based producer of semi‐fabricated aluminum products, serving a diverse range of industrial and specialty markets. The company’s offerings include extruded, rolled, and forged aluminum products designed to meet stringent performance requirements in sectors such as aerospace, automotive, defense, electronics, and general engineering. By focusing on high‐value applications, Kaiser Aluminum aims to deliver lightweight, durable solutions that contribute to efficiency and innovation across its customer base.

Operationally, Kaiser Aluminum maintains a network of smelters, extrusion plants, and rolling mills located primarily in North America.
